Optional
audioMessage audioMessage.
Optional
bcallMessage bcallMessage.
Optional
botMessage botInvokeMessage.
Optional
buttonsMessage buttonsMessage.
Optional
buttonsMessage buttonsResponseMessage.
Optional
callMessage call.
Optional
callMessage callLogMesssage.
Optional
cancelMessage cancelPaymentRequestMessage.
Optional
chatMessage chat.
Optional
commentMessage commentMessage.
Optional
contactMessage contactMessage.
Optional
contactsMessage contactsArrayMessage.
Message conversation.
Optional
declineMessage declinePaymentRequestMessage.
Optional
deviceMessage deviceSentMessage.
Optional
documentMessage documentMessage.
Optional
documentMessage documentWithCaptionMessage.
Optional
editedMessage editedMessage.
Optional
encMessage encCommentMessage.
Optional
encMessage encEventUpdateMessage.
Optional
encMessage encReactionMessage.
Optional
ephemeralMessage ephemeralMessage.
Optional
eventMessage eventMessage.
Optional
extendedMessage extendedTextMessage.
Optional
extendedMessage extendedTextMessageWithParentKey.
Optional
fastMessage fastRatchetKeySenderKeyDistributionMessage.
Optional
groupMessage groupInviteMessage.
Optional
groupMessage groupMentionedMessage.
Optional
highlyMessage highlyStructuredMessage.
Optional
imageMessage imageMessage.
Optional
interactiveMessage interactiveMessage.
Optional
interactiveMessage interactiveResponseMessage.
Optional
invoiceMessage invoiceMessage.
Optional
keepMessage keepInChatMessage.
Optional
listMessage listMessage.
Optional
listMessage listResponseMessage.
Optional
liveMessage liveLocationMessage.
Optional
locationMessage locationMessage.
Optional
lottieMessage lottieStickerMessage.
Optional
messageMessage messageContextInfo.
Optional
messageMessage messageHistoryBundle.
Optional
newsletterMessage newsletterAdminInviteMessage.
Optional
orderMessage orderMessage.
Optional
paymentMessage paymentInviteMessage.
Optional
pinMessage pinInChatMessage.
Optional
placeholderMessage placeholderMessage.
Optional
pollMessage pollCreationMessage.
Optional
pollMessage pollCreationMessageV2.
Optional
pollMessage pollCreationMessageV3.
Optional
pollMessage pollUpdateMessage.
Optional
productMessage productMessage.
Optional
protocolMessage protocolMessage.
Optional
ptvMessage ptvMessage.
Optional
reactionMessage reactionMessage.
Optional
requestMessage requestPaymentMessage.
Optional
requestMessage requestPhoneNumberMessage.
Optional
scheduledMessage scheduledCallCreationMessage.
Optional
scheduledMessage scheduledCallEditMessage.
Optional
sendMessage sendPaymentMessage.
Optional
senderMessage senderKeyDistributionMessage.
Optional
stickerMessage stickerMessage.
Optional
stickerMessage stickerSyncRmrMessage.
Optional
templateMessage templateButtonReplyMessage.
Optional
templateMessage templateMessage.
Optional
videoMessage videoMessage.
Optional
viewMessage viewOnceMessage.
Optional
viewMessage viewOnceMessageV2.
Optional
viewMessage viewOnceMessageV2Extension.
Static
createStatic
decodeDecodes a Message message from the specified reader or buffer.
Reader or buffer to decode from
Optional
length: numberMessage length if known beforehand
Message
If the payload is not a reader or valid buffer
If required fields are missing
Static
decodeStatic
encodeStatic
encodeStatic
fromStatic
toCreates a plain object from a Message message. Also converts values to other types if specified.
Message
Optional
options: IConversionOptionsConversion options
Plain object
Static
verifyGenerated using TypeDoc
Represents a Message.